But GOD Is The Judge

A prophetically giving-of-thanks song of Asaph

"[1] Unto thee, O God, do we give thanks, unto thee do we give thanks: for that thy name is near thy wondrous works declare."

The Psalmist is thanking GOD, because He is about to send His Only Begotten Son JESUS CHRIST, whose name is near to them, even His wondrous works declare the glory of GOD. And it was so. He had come. He heal the sick and the lepers, he made the blind to see, the lame to walk, the deaf, heard Him speaking and the dead brought back to life again. 
And when He shall receive the congregation, He shall judge uprightly. It was revealed to John The Beloved by The LORD Himself:

"[3] The earth and all the inhabitants thereof are dissolved: I bear up the pillars of it. Selah."

He who bear up the pillars of this world has come. He shows forth  His magnificent works and have foretold what is about to come. He shall judge uprightly. He shall lift up the meek and giveth grace to the humble. But to the proud and haughty in spirit is the mixture of His wrath be poured. 
Thus, He had spoken to Apostle John:

These words of The LORD JESUS CHRIST has to be testified and declared in the churches as long as we live; even from this generation to generations to come.
For though we see Him not , yet His Name is near and His wondrous works declares, in the times past, this present time and in the time to come, even from everlasting to everlasting.

There are many who foolishly and wickedly raise themselves up, but GOD is The Judge. He will put down the proud and establish the goings of the humble. 

 Let all thanks giving be given to Him; even all praises and singing of psalms and hymns be offered unto Him.
